WebAbstract. Purpose: Pectus excavatum is frequently repaired using the minimally invasive placement of a substernal bar (Nuss procedure). Infectious complications after the Nuss procedure are potentially devastating. To date, the management of postoperative infectious complications has not been well described. Of these, surgical bleeding is the main concern. … Web19 mrt. 2024 · The most common postoperative complication after the Nuss procedure is bar dislocation, which can occur within days to months after the procedure. ... The literature reports 2–20% incidence of complications, both minor and major. The most common complications include bar displacement, pneumothorax, infection, pleural effusion, ... heartlandcheckview login
